Prior to serving as the recruiting assistant, Robert K. Reid was The Director of Athletic Bands at Mercyhurst University from January 2014 through November 2020 As the Director, Bob improved the program over the course of 6 years to bring in the largest roster in school history. Bob led the program to new heights each year and continues his efforts in recruiting the best quality student. A native of northeast Pennsylvania, he spent 34 years as a music educator in the Wattsburg Area School District. Under his direction, the Seneca High School Band was the seven-time Class AA undefeated champions of The Lakeshore Marching Band Association.
In demand as a contestant adjudicator and guest director, Reid currently is a member of the Allegheny Judging Association, Pennsylvania Federation of Contest Judges and the New York State Federation of Contest Judges.
Reid's professional associations include Pennsylvania Music Educators Association, CBDNA, Phi MU Alpha Sinfonia and Phi Beta Mu-International Bandmasters Fraternity.
Reid is a graduate of Susquehanna University and has done graduate work at East Stroudsburg University, Edinboro University and Marywood University. He lists as his teachers and mentors: James B. Steffy, Cyril Stretansky, Dr. William D. Revelli and Lawrence Cooper.
